The cheapest way to get from Konstanz to Alsace is to train and bus which costs €19 - €24 and takes 6h 26m.
The fastest way to get from Konstanz to Alsace is to drive which takes 2h 22m and costs €27 - €40.
No, there is no direct train from Konstanz to Alsace. However, there are services departing from Konstanz Bahnhof and arriving at Scherwiller via Appenweier Bahnhof and Strasbourg.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 26m.
The distance between Konstanz and Alsace is 250 km. The road distance is 184.2 km.
The best way to get from Konstanz to Alsace without a car is to train which takes 5h 26m and costs €45 - €60.
It takes approximately 5h 26m to get from Konstanz to Alsace, including transfers.
